Administrative measures
|
Are patients social distancing?
|
58
|
42
|
Most of the facilities have provisions for patients social distancing such as markings and queue marshals.
|
Is staff social distancing?
|
29
|
71
|
Majority of the staff were not practicing social distancing particularly when they were in their workstations, there is a space shortage
|
Are there markings for social distancing?
|
51
|
49
|
Inside the area there was a considerable number of institutions without markings for social distancing in their accident and emergency area.
|
Is furniture positioned for social distancing?
|
25
|
75
|
There was no rearrangement of furniture to allow for social distancing mostly due to lack of space.
|
Are the posters or information leaflets about COVID-19?
|
25
|
75
|
Majority of the facilities have few and poor quality Covid-19 posters and very few facilities have posters that addresses OSH of HWs against Covid-19

Personal Protective Equipment
|
Are workers wearing appropriate PPE?
|
89
|
11
|
There were those few health workers that were not wearing appropriate PPEs e.g. cloth masks in accident and emergency
|
Are workers wearing PPE correctly?
|
36
|
64
|
The surgical mask were sometimes below the nose
|
Are the staff wearing the same clothes from home, during work and back home?
|
0
|
100
|
Since may carry SARS-CoV-2 fomites on clothing, it is advisable that health workers change clothes to PPE on arrival and change back to their clothing when departing work.
|
Do you think there was adequate PPE?
|
94
|
6
|
Generally, there was some form of PPE available
